Item
R&D/factory shading auto cor-
rection
Description
1) Place the standard white paper on the copyboard
glass.
2) Press ‘AUTO SHADING START’ on the screen to
highlight; then, press the OK key.
3) When a beep is sounded, press the OK key.
(‘LAMP LEVEL’ will be indicated on the screen
while the lamp is being adjusted.)
If no beep is heard, turn VR1 on the DC controller
PCB so that a beep will be heard; then, press the
OK key.
4) End the operation when ‘END’ appears on the
screen.
